By default Surecom contains community strings, accessible by unauthorized users, which could grant read/write access to an SNMP servers Management Information Base (MIB). Exploiting this vulnerability may result in denial of service or the disclosure of information needed by the attacker to launch further attacks against a target network. It is not yet known whether versions other then the EP-4501 router are affected by this issue.
